Transaction 95e08369c88580009f5dcf244108bef04a21fee02eaeed0c62733cb640dc995d
1 Input
1 Output
-
95e08369c88580009f5dcf244108bef04a21fee02eaeed0c62733cb640dc995d:0
- value
- 166727958
- script pubkey
- OP_0 OP_PUSHBYTES_20 16c19b00e80c5e515febe850e51f2b4e6779476e
- address
- bc1qzmqekq8gp309zhltapgw28etfenhj3mwsjluhf